Transaction ec78b5939b42ae00437939b7ae8c3e363d6ec5bc14572172ba3abe295c0ff823
1 Input
1 Output
-
ec78b5939b42ae00437939b7ae8c3e363d6ec5bc14572172ba3abe295c0ff823:0
- value
- 1229542
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b8e3085a2e5c7164bf863e021a88a1343d1ec52
- address
- bc1qhw8rppdzuhr3vjlcv0szr2y2zdparmzjqm2mqr